Countryside of Naperville
Countryside of Naperville is a residential area in DuPage County, Illinois. Countryside of Naperville is situated nearby to Buttonwood Park, as well as near May Watts Park.Places of Interest Nearby

Edward Hospital
Hospital
Edward Hospital is a community hospital in southwest suburban Naperville, DuPage County, Illinois. The president and chief executive officer since 2017 is Bill Kottmann. Edward Hospital is situated 1 mile east of Countryside of Naperville.
Centennial Beach
Beach
Photo: Supracoriolis,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Centennial Beach is a public aquatic park located at 500 W. Jackson Avenue in Naperville, Illinois. The Beach is within an abandoned, double quarry alongside the DuPage River.

Eola
Hamlet
Eola is an unincorporated community in Naperville Township, DuPage County, Illinois, United States. Although unincorporated, it has a post office, and has been given the zip code 60519. Eola is situated 4 miles west of Countryside of Naperville.
Warrenville
Town
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Warrenville is a city in DuPage County, Illinois, United States. The population was 15,195 at the 2024 special census. Warrenville is a far west suburb of Chicago on the DuPage River. Warrenville is situated 4 miles north of Countryside of Naperville.
